Grasping Registered Agent Services

A statutory agent is a specific entity or company tasked for accepting legal paperwork and government communications on behalf of a business or limited liability company. Also termed a statutory agent, their primary role is to ensure that key data, such as court papers, annual report reminders, and compliance filings, arrives at the business in a timely manner. This is vital for keeping positive status with state laws and preventing fines.

Each jurisdiction in the U.S. mandates businesses to have a designated agent to facilitate correspondence with the state and legal entities. The statutory agent must have a valid address in the state where the company is incorporated, and they must be available during regular business hours to collect notifications. This provision guarantees that businesses don’t neglect critical legal notices, which could lead to judicial problems or operational complications.

Registered agents can be individuals or businesses, and a lot of entities opt to contract professional registered agent services for trustworthiness and simplicity. These providers often provide additional offerings like regulatory compliance services, which helps companies stay on top of regulatory duties. Choosing the right registered agent service can make a major impact in how effectively a company handles its compliance and legal affairs.

Pricing and Costs of Registered Agent Services

When considering registered agent services, comprehending the expenses and costs involved is essential for every business. The pricing for agent services can vary widely depending on the company and the services available. Typically, enterprises can hope to set aside between $50 to $300 annually. This range reflects the basic service packages but can increase based on additional features such as compliance reminders, mail handling, or doc forwarding.

Additionally, companies should also be mindful of any additional costs associated with updating a registered agent or renewing their service. Some registered agent companies charge additional charges for these updates or for extra features, such as submitting annual reports or forwarding business mail. It is vital to examine the pricing model of different registered agent companies to avoid unforeseen charges and to ensure you are getting the most suitable value, especially when seeking budget-friendly registered agent solutions.

Advantages of Using a Corporate Agent

Utilizing a registered agent delivers crucial benefits for any business, especially when it comes to regulatory compliance and ensuring good standing with regional requirements. A registered agent makes certain that important legal documents, such as service of process and tax notifications, are delivered in a timely manner. This lowers the risk of failing to meet crucial deadlines and assists businesses remain compliant with state regulations, avoiding potential penalties or legal issues.

Another important gain is the increased security that a registered agent offers. By designating a registered agent, businesses can keep their private addresses off public records. This is particularly home-based businesses or entrepreneurs who wish to maintain a level of anonymity. The registered agent serves as a buffer, managing sensitive legal and official documents on behalf of the business, thus shielding the owner's personal information.
